Output e1680b023adb9f62a527f2ac89fe44b190fc9a12cdb83746351dea8eb787814b:0

value
557928700
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 a0b116b3643c3ae3fdbd2503de9b37574f0c4e77 OP_EQUALVERIFY OP_CHECKSIG
address
1FefG2iv94yzmDrexLTUPzQww1yCfbS7F8
transaction
e1680b023adb9f62a527f2ac89fe44b190fc9a12cdb83746351dea8eb787814b
spent
true